Output 58f7fd9cd34573e62a2ad67a999e1d97dab55a0773fbbccc6cde1a9dfaaddd6a:1

value
23340322
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c75e065872bcc5bf937c535de48275c8c49974fd OP_EQUALVERIFY OP_CHECKSIG
address
1KBA78bfD4eV1fe8JfZLfbxv2zezVbhRnA
transaction
58f7fd9cd34573e62a2ad67a999e1d97dab55a0773fbbccc6cde1a9dfaaddd6a
confirmations
321610
spent
true